导读:
Redis是一种高性能的键值存储系统,广泛应用于缓存、队列等场景。而在使用Redis集群时,有时会遇到节点失效的情况,这就需要我们深入分析问题所在并解决。
1. 节点宕机
当某个Redis节点宕机时,该节点上的数据将无法访问,此时需要通过其他可用节点进行故障转移。但如果节点宕机后未及时发现并处理,可能会导致整个集群失效。
2. 集群状态不一致
Redis集群中,每个节点都有自己的状态信息,如槽位分配、节点角色等。当某个节点状态信息与其他节点不一致时,可能会导致集群无法正常运行。
3. 网络异常
Redis集群中的各个节点之间需要进行网络通信,如果网络出现异常,可能会导致节点之间无法正常通信,进而影响整个集群的运行。
总结:
Redis集群失效的原因可能有很多,需要我们综合考虑各种可能性,并采取相应的措施来解决问题。在实际应用中,我们还可以通过监控工具对Redis集群进行实时监控,及时发现并处理问题,保证集群的稳定运行。